Solving the Discontinued Hardware Crisis

The Gate PR-8024 was designed for integration into pneumatic valve control loops within process industries — oil & gas, chemical processing, power generation, and water treatment. These systems were built to run for 20–30 years, and many are still operating well past their original design life. The problem is not the process equipment itself; it is the control layer. When a positioner like the PR-8024 fails, plant engineers face a hard choice: locate an original replacement or redesign the entire valve control loop.

Redesigning a valve control loop in a running facility is not a weekend project. It requires P&ID revisions, safety reviews, new instrumentation calibration, and in many jurisdictions, regulatory re-approval. The engineering hours alone can exceed the cost of the original system installation. For facilities running 10, 20, or 50 such control loops on Gate PR-series hardware, the exposure is substantial.

The only rational alternative is to source verified original-specification replacements and build a strategic spare parts inventory. A single PR-8024 unit held in reserve eliminates the risk of an unplanned shutdown. A buffer stock of three to five units provides a maintenance window of five to ten additional years of operation — time that can be used to plan an orderly, budgeted system transition rather than an emergency one.

Condition & Reliability Assurance

Sourcing a discontinued valve controller from the secondary market carries real risk if the supplier does not apply a structured inspection protocol. DriveKNMS applies a 5-step QA process to every PR-8024 unit before it is offered for sale:

Step 1 – Visual and Mechanical Inspection: Full external inspection for housing cracks, corrosion, and mechanical damage. Pneumatic port threads and sealing surfaces are checked against OEM tolerances.

Step 2 – Electrolytic Capacitor Assessment: Where applicable, internal capacitors are inspected for signs of aging, bulging, or electrolyte leakage — a primary failure mode in components stored beyond ten years.

Step 3 – Firmware and Configuration Verification: For units with embedded firmware, version is confirmed and documented. No unauthorized firmware modifications are accepted.

Step 4 – Pin and Connector Corrosion Check: All electrical connectors and signal pins are inspected under magnification for oxidation, pitting, and contact resistance degradation. Affected contacts are treated or the unit is rejected.

Step 5 – Functional Bench Test: Where test fixtures are available, units undergo a functional verification against published operating parameters before shipment.

Units that do not pass all five steps are not offered for sale. Condition grade (New Old Stock or Professionally Refurbished) is clearly stated on each order confirmation.
